The Olympus TJF-100 is a side-viewing duodenoscope engineered for therapeutic and diagnostic endoscopic procedures throughout the upper digestive tract. It delivers the maneuverability and visualization precision required for complex interventional work, combining a compact 12.5 mm insertion tube with extensive angulation and a wide field of view.
– Technical Specifications
Optical Performance
• Field of View: 100°
• Direction of View: Side viewing
• Depth of Field: 5–60 mm
• Minimum Visible Distance: 10 mm
Dimensions
• Insertion Tube Outer Diameter: 12.5 mm
• Working Length: 124.5 cm
• Total Length: 154.5 cm
Angulation Capability
• Up: 120°
• Down: 90°
• Right: 110°
• Left: 90°
Instrument Channel
• Inner Diameter: 4.2 mm
– Key Features
The 100° side-viewing optics enable visualization across a broad therapeutic working plane, critical for ERCP and advanced biliopancreatic interventions. Full-range articulation—120° upward, 110° rightward, and 90° downward and leftward—provides access to difficult anatomy. The 4.2 mm working channel accommodates standard therapeutic accessories for stone extraction, stricture management, and tissue sampling.
– Typical Applications
• Endoscopic retrograde cholangiopancreatography (ERCP)
• Therapeutic biliary and pancreatic intervention
• Diagnostic examination of the duodenum and ampulla of Vater
• Stone extraction and stricture dilation
• Tissue acquisition and therapeutic maneuvers
– Compatibility & Integration
The TJF-100 integrates with Olympus light sources (CLV-10, CLV-160, CLV-U20, CLV-U40) and video processors (CV-100, CV-140, CV-160, CV-180, CV-190), enabling modular system configuration across endoscopy suites.
